The escalating US-Iran war is casting uncertainty over massive quid-pro-quo investment pledges made by Gulf nations in the United States. Countries such as Saudi Arabia, United Arab Emirates, Qatar, and Kuwait are reportedly reviewing overseas investments and financial commitments as the war strains their economies and disrupts regional trade.
